Output 58eb6d4902bb0b6a92f1fdedc87f18860c38ec48839936077898c7da7b7e6ebe:0

value
2575436326
script pubkey
OP_0 OP_PUSHBYTES_20 95011397ab137da89bdbf1943a259d42d1dc4741
address
tb1qj5q389atzd763x7m7x2r5fvagtgac36p50hy78
transaction
58eb6d4902bb0b6a92f1fdedc87f18860c38ec48839936077898c7da7b7e6ebe